What is Kava?

Kava is a drink from the South Pacific that helps people relax. It’s getting more popular everywhere. In Reno, Nevada, people are really starting to like it. Reno is known for its busy nightlife and diverse community, and kava fits right in.

How Kava Came to Reno

Kava has a fascinating history. It was first used in ceremonies on Pacific Islands. People who traveled to these islands loved kava and brought it back to the United States. Over the last few years, more people in Reno have started drinking kava. They like it because it helps them relax and bring people together without causing a hangover like alcohol.

Tips for New Kava Drinkers in Reno

If you’re new to kava, Reno is a great place to start. Here are some tips:

  • Best times to visit kava bars: Weekdays and early evenings are usually less busy, perfect for first-timers.
  • First kava drinks to try: Start with a traditional kava shell or a kava smoothie if you want a milder taste.
  • Kava manners: Kava is often enjoyed in groups, so don’t be shy to join in conversations. Also, take it slow to feel the effects.
